How the Load Gets Built
  1. Floor = base cabinets, standing upright. They're the only pieces strong enough to carry several layers, so the bottom deck is filled with them first — widest first, so the heavy ones land up front.
  2. Leftover floor = tall & wall cabinets on their side, end panel down. The face pointing up is a solid gable, so the next layer can ride on them.
  3. Plywood over the deck, then the upper layers go on.
  4. Face up is the last resort. A real cabinet is never laid doors-up on the floor. Compatible shallow wall/hutch cabinets may form a protected face-up stack only when every interface passes the active V2 support, coverage, bulk, forward-restraint and stack-depth limits. PAD / BLANKET BETWEEN CABINETS is a crew instruction; the app cannot verify that protection was installed.
  5. Panels, fillers and trim lie flat and fill the gaps between layers.
